Allan Lockridge Named Boys Cross Country Coach of the Year

SPORTS News:

Allan Lockridge, a long time resident of Los Alamos, who taught at Pojoaque Public Schools and has continued to coach Cross Country long past his retirement has been named Boys Cross Country Coach of the Year for New Mexico. 

With a nickname like “The Legend,” Coach Lockridge has been inspiring his cross country team for many years and through many individual and team state titles. At the state meet in 2000 when Coach Lockridge’s house burned in the Cerro Grande Fire, he pushed through for his team, exclaiming “we have races to win!”

Rob and Kathy Hipwood of Los Alamos Named 2013 Coach of the Year!

Rob and Kathy Hipwood

LAHS SPORTS News:

The National Federation of High Schools Coaches Association has announced that Rob and Kathy Hipwood have been selected to receive the 2013 Coach of the Year Award at the state level in the sport of Girls Cross Country. 

The NFHS Coaches Association is the official national coaches association of the National Federation of State High School Associations. The NFHS recognizes coaches at the state, sectional, and national level.

Pajarito Mountain Ski Patrol Member Garners National Recognition

Nathan Phillips

PMSP News:

Los Alamos High School senior Nathan Phillips is the runner up for Outstanding Young Adult Patroller in the nation. He received a Silver Merit Star and was recognized in the recent issue of the National Ski Patrol magazine.

Phillips has been a member of the Pajarito Mountain Ski Patrol (PMSP) for four years, helping provide safe snow sport recreation on the mountain. He and the rest of the local Young Adult Ski Patrol are attending the Rocky Mountain Division Young Adult seminar at Winterpark, Colo., in March.
